Output 91c23f4363a584ee20e6d6249742e64b4e113bd71bb4db4f19efe2b01a45737e:2

value
29983
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8d86517f7ca1517fa0a04275e4b7c694fed19502 OP_EQUAL
address
3EbL7CEcotKcKd5Ct3otmBo5vPkUiMfWoB
transaction
91c23f4363a584ee20e6d6249742e64b4e113bd71bb4db4f19efe2b01a45737e
confirmations
116555
spent
true